Nikhil Singh

Government and Public Services Data Engineer @ Deloitte | Oracle Certified Associate | 5 x AWS Certified | 1 x Databricks Certified | Ex-Infosys | US Citizen

San Francisco Bay Area

About

Oracle Certified Associate and Data Engineer with 5+ years of experience. Passionate about Cloud, DevOps, and leveraging cloud technology design. Expertise in AI, Data Analytics, and Data Engineering. Specialize in process development for healthcare, insurance, and product development. Delivering technology-enabled business solutions, including curation, data extraction, cleansing, governance, and management for downstream use in Enterprise Data. Thorough understanding of the Software Development Life Cycle and consistently meeting deadlines.

Experience

  • Data Engineer at Deloitte
    Jun 2021 - Present · 5 yrs 2 mos

    Worked for the client : VDSS(Virginia Department of Social Services) and SANDAG(San Diego Associates of Government ) ● Designed, developed, and implemented multiple data migration solutions by using AWS Glue, Python, and PySpark. ● Developed ETL scripts from scratch through Pyspark and SQL. ● Created multiple work orchestration workflows. ● Collaborated on AWS Glue ETL (Extract Transform and Load) tasks, ensuring data integrity and verifying pipeline stability leveraging AWS services such as Amazon S3, Amazon Cloud Watch, etc. ● Worked extensively on writing complex SQL queries to perform data analysis. ● Collaborated with the Infrastructure team to troubleshoot the DB environment issues. ● Developed and maintained ETL (Extract, Transform, Load) processes to migrate data between systems. ● Performed data mapping and transformation activities to ensure accurate and efficient data migration. ● Implemented data validation and quality assurance processes to maintain data integrity and accuracy throughout the migration process. ● Create a source to target data mapping as per business needs using the source is MS SQL, and the target is a Postgres database on AWS. ● Performed database tuning, indexing, and normalization to improve query performance and maintain data integrity. ● Managing the schedule and monitoring of batches in TEST and PROD Environments using BMC Control M Scheduler. ● Worked extensively on full builds, selective builds (Jenkins), hotfix deployment (Putty, WinSCP, and Linux command lines). ● Scheduled and managed jobs using CONTROL-M.

  • Senior System Engineer at Infosys Public Services
    Sep 2020 - Jun 2021 · 10 mos

    Worked for the client: Conduent ● Collaborated on various micro-services implementations using Spring Boot framework, which involves database insertion and fetching the details. ● Enhanced workflow with continuous code quality with the help of SonarQube. ● Leveraged Oracle databases to extract and manipulate large datasets, optimizing report generation, and data visualization. ● Employed Java, Spring, Spring Boot, Spring Data, and Hibernate to develop the backend. ● Worked extensively on writing complex SQL queries to analyze data and develop database objects like tables, stored procedures, and views. ● Worked on the Swagger for the spring boot documentation and for testing the service ● Implemented REST web Services by using Spring MVC and annotations. ● Developed Git repositories to manage my code with my team. ● Maintenance and development of web-based applications. ● Performed Junit testing with mockito. ● Actively gathered information about the requirements, analyzed, and prepared the document of understanding.

  • Full Stack Engineer at Revature
    Sep 2019 - Aug 2020 · 1 yr

    Worked for Internal Project ● Used React and Redux to develop the frontend and track the information across several states. ● Employed Java, Spring, Spring Boot, Spring Data and Hibernate to develop the backend. ● Utilized Material UI for implementing the design of the web page. ● Adopted H2 Engine to host my database, and it is written in SQL. ● Enhanced our workflow with continuous code quality with the help of SonarCloud. ● Handled all aspects of the web applications, including maintaining and deploying them using Jenkins and AWS. ● Made several design patterns such as Singleton, Factory, Front Controller, DAO, and MVC. ● Included Asana in assigning tasks and viewing completed tasks.